Why These Are the Top HVAC Contractors in Piedra

Piedra, CA, experiences a hot-summer Mediterranean climate with long, extremely hot and dry summers and short, cool, foggy winters. This creates a high demand for robust and reliable air conditioning systems from May to October, with a significant secondary demand for efficient furnace and heat pump services in the winter. The local HVAC market is competitive, with a strong emphasis on energy-efficient systems to combat high electricity costs and on providers who offer rapid emergency response during heatwaves. Dust from the surrounding agricultural areas also makes high-quality filtration and regular maintenance services essential for homeowners.

1What is the typical cost range for replacing a central AC unit in Piedra, and are there any local rebates available?

For a standard residential system in Piedra, full AC replacement typically ranges from $5,000 to $12,000, depending on unit size, efficiency, and home complexity. Piedra's intense summer heat often necessitates robust systems, which can influence cost. Homeowners should check for current rebates from the San Joaquin Valley Air Pollution Control District and federal tax credits for high-efficiency units, which can significantly offset the initial investment.

2When is the best time of year to schedule HVAC maintenance or replacement in Piedra?

The absolute best time is during the mild spring (March-May) or fall (October-November) seasons. Scheduling during these periods ensures your system is serviced and ready for Piedra's extreme summer heatwaves, which can reach over 100°F, and avoids the high-demand rush when HVAC companies are overwhelmed with emergency breakdown calls. You'll also get better pricing and more scheduling flexibility.

3Are there specific HVAC considerations for Piedra's climate and air quality?

Yes, two major local factors are extreme heat and particulate matter. Systems must be sized and installed to handle prolonged high temperatures without failing. Furthermore, due to regional agricultural activity and wildfire smoke, we strongly recommend integrating advanced air filtration or air purification systems with your HVAC to improve indoor air quality, which is a common concern for Central Valley residents.

4How do I choose a reliable HVAC contractor in the Piedra area?

Always verify the contractor holds a valid, active California C-20 (Warm-Air Heating, Ventilating and Air-Conditioning) license through the CSLB website. Choose a local company with extensive experience in Piedra's specific climate challenges and ask for references from nearby jobs. A reputable provider will perform a detailed Manual J load calculation for your home, not just recommend a unit size based on square footage alone.

5My system is running but not cooling well during a Piedra heatwave. What should I check first?

First, check and clean or replace your air filter, as a clogged filter is the most common cause of reduced airflow and cooling. Next, ensure all supply vents are open and unobstructed and that the outdoor condenser unit is clear of debris like grass, leaves, or tumbleweeds, which is a frequent issue in our area. If these steps don't resolve it, call a professional immediately, as running an overworked system in extreme heat can cause catastrophic failure.
